A deal may be on the table today, that would allow Jefferson County to pay its sewer debt and avoid bankruptcy.
According to commissioners, the deal would include a reduction in the debt by $1 billion in exchange for the 1 cent sales tax for school construction remaining in place long enough to pay the sewer debt.
In addition, the Governor has formally asked the federal government for help from the $700 billion bailout package.  If that is approved, the overall debt could be reduced even more.
